THE HEMP MARKET.

HIGH COMMISSIONER'S REPORT. The High Commissioner (-aided as follows at noon yesterday: — The hemp market remains linn, as (he offerings arc very small on account of freight difficulties. Quotations arc nominal. Good fair New Zealand £75 10s, fair £72, government graded fair Manila £!Hi, coarse £7O. April-htnc shipments: good fair New Zealand £72, fair £7l, government graded Manila £OS, coarse £7B.
